Overview

The exquisite style of the boat takes its inspiration from thousands of years of both Pharaonic and modern Egyptian culture and heritage.

You will not only enjoy the unique style of the boat, but also visiting all the sightseeing with the country’s most experienced Egyptologists.

The Sanctuary M.S. Nile Adventurer has just 32 beautifully designed comfort cabins, two presidential suites, 2 deluxe cabins and 28 standard cabins. All the cabins are spacious with modern state of the art.

On Sanctuary M.S Nile Adventurer you can enjoy the upper sun deck with swimming pool, a shaded deck with an outdoor bar and a lounge bar terrace.

On Sanctuary Nile Cruise, you will enjoy the private cabanas around the pool area.

We will then ride in a motorboat to reach Agilika Island, the new location of the marvelous Philae Temple, constructed in the 3rd century BC in the Greco Roman era as the center of the worship of the goddess Isis. It is one of the most remarkable ancient Egyptian temples that were relocated after the construction of the High Dam and the water of the River Nile affected many historical monuments, the temple was transferred under a huge project funded by many nations and supervised by the UNESCO.
Our last visit of the day will be to the Unfinished Obelisk, which was found in the granite quarry in the Southern part of the city of Aswan. If completed, the unfinished obelisk would have been the largest piece of stone humans ever dealt with. Dating back to the New Kingdom, it documents however the miraculous process of the construction of obelisks in ancient Egypt.

Day 2KARNAK TEMPLE AND TEMPLE OF KHNUM

After a delicious breakfast buffet on board, our tour of the East Bank will begin with a visit to the Temple of Karnak.
Following the morning sail to Esna, enjoy lunch on board the boat.
After lunch, your Egyptologist will guide you around the Greco-Roman Temple of Khnum at Esna. The beautifully preserved Great Hypostyle Hall was built during the reign of the Roman Emperor Claudius; it was excavated from the silt that had accumulated through centuries of annual Nile floods and is about nine meters below present-day street level.

Day 3EDFU AND KOM OMBO TEMPLES

Enjoy breakfast on board, followed by a visit to the Temple of Edfu.
Lunch will be served on board while cruising to Kom Ombo. After lunch, visit the temple of Kom Ombo – dedicated to the crocodile-god Sobek. The temple stands at a bend in the Nile where, in ancient times, sacred crocodiles basked in the sun on the riverbank.
